rhizotomia
Rhizotomia is a surgical procedure involving the cutting or severing of nerve roots. This operation is primarily performed to alleviate chronic pain, particularly that which originates from the spinal cord. The nerve roots, which emerge from the spinal cord and transmit signals to and from the brain, can become compressed or irritated, leading to persistent and debilitating pain. Rhizotomia aims to interrupt these pain signals by targeting the specific nerve roots responsible.
